Advanced Wave Sensors by Inertial Labs

Inertial Labs has developed cutting-edge Wave Sensors that incorporate three-dimensional accelerometers, magnetometers, gyroscopes, and barometric sensors. These devices deliver precise measurements of wave attributes, including height, period, direction, and energy, alongside the heave, sway, surge, pitch, and roll of the measuring device.The sensors can also output spectral data in the form of comprehensive Fourier coefficients and energy metrics.

Seamless Integration with Marine Systems

These sensors are designed for effortless integration with various marine and maritime systems, such as buoys and unmanned floating platforms, enabling real-time data transmission. Two distinct models are offered: the Enhanced version and the Professional Dual version, which features GNSS heading output along with DGPS/RTK capabilities.

Durability and Protection

Both models of the Wave Sensors are rated IP67 for water and dust resistance. Additionally, the WS-PD model is available in a robust marine-hardened enclosure, making it suitable for subsea applications.

Technical Specifications

WS-E WS-PD
Dimensions 120 x 50 x 53 mm 120 x 50 x 53 mm
Weight 320 g 320 g
Wave Direction Precision 1 degree RMS 0.5 degrees RMS
Pitch & Roll Precision 0.02 degrees RMS 0.02 degrees RMS
Heading Precision 0.6 degrees RMS 0.05 degrees RMS
position Precision N/A 40 cm (DGPS)
1 cm (RTK)
